About: Stafford Hospital

What I liked

Due to the woeful inaccessibilty of out of hours GP services in my area I had cause to visit Accident and Emergency in the early hours of one Saturday morning. The staff with whom I had contact (A&E receptionist, doctor and nurse/sister - sorry, not familiar with your uniforms!) were all friendly, polite and efficient, despite being at the back end of a busy Saturday night shift.

I was treated with respect throughout my visit, and was assessed, diagnosed and on my way out of the department, medication in hand, in less time than I was initially told I'd be waiting to be seen.

What could be improved

Those seats in the A&E waiting room are a bit on the hard side!
